Job Description

The Joint Venture Project Coordinator will assist with the administrative and coordination aspects of construction projects, ensuring tasks are completed on time and helping to facilitate communication across teams. This role involves overseeing multiple projects from start to finish, supporting the Project Management and Construction teams in driving progress and maintaining workflow.

Responsibilities and Essential Job Functions

  • Manage communications and reporting for the Project Management team.
  • Act as a liaison between project managers and other departments.
  • Prepare material for presentation to multiple Joint Venture boards, ensuring all information is clear, concise, and aligned with project objectives.
  • Assist with potential bidder prequalification, bid solicitation, analysis, negotiation, and contract award.
  • Assist the Contract Administrator with change management, invoicing activities, and project close-out activities.
  • Enter work orders and material orders for capital projects into the internal system.
  • Collect and organize information from team members into a unified workspace.
  • Review project schedules for accuracy, verify field team updates, and incorporate construction metrics.
  • Coordinate with contractors to ensure accurate invoices and follow protocols for approval.


Education and Experience Requirements:

  • Bachelor’s degree in Business Administration, Construction Science, Engineering, or an equivalent amount of relevant work experience.
  • Proficiency in MS Excel and project management software.
  • Ability to manage multiple projects simultaneously with a high degree of organization and attention to detail.
